Concrete Mix Design for M25 grade as per IS 10262:2009 ...

a) Grade designation : M25 RCC. b) Type of cement :53 grade Ordinary Portland Cement conforming IS 12269. c) Maximum nominal size of coarse aggregate : 20 mm. d) Minimum amount of cement : 300 kg/m³ as per IS 456:2000. e) Maximum water-cement ratio : 0.50 as per Table 5 of IS 456:2000. f) Workability : 100 – 125 mm slump.

Crushed rock sand – An economical and ecological ...

The Natural River sand from Banas was mixed with crushed stone sand from Gunavata and Chandwaji and concrete design mixes corresponding to M25 and M30 grade of concrete were prepared. The samples were tested for slump, compressive strength and flexural strength.

How to Calculate Quantities of Cement, Sand and Aggregate ...

One bag of cement and other ingredients can produce = 400/2400 = 0.167 Cum of concrete (1:2:4) 01 bag cement yield = 0.167 cum concrete with a proportion of 1:2:4. 01 cum of concrete will require. Cement required = 1/0.167 = 5.98 Bags ~ 6 Bags. Sand required = 115/0.167 = 688 Kgs or 14.98 cft. Aggregate required = 209/0.167 = 1251 kgs or 29.96 cft
